Darius is already a fairly weak pick because of his immobility, which he makes up for with massive base damage. Problem is, the game favors mobility and utility lately - he doesn't bring much of either.

While this lane is a bitch, it's not impossible. You have to understand that she'll dominate you early simply with ranged AAs which will force you to farm with Q, depleting your mana. And with her E, you're just going to hurt yourself with your combo. However, if you let her walk toward you and in front of a minion wave before turning to E her, She'll draw minion aggro as well as be in range of your Q. you could also let her push and farm under turret or freeze just outside of it.

First off I'd just like to ask about your itemization and runes, if you rushed hydra or brutalizer while being beaten in lane, then I'd agree with you saying you have no chance. But say you grabbed a hex drinker, mercs, and a banshee's veil, I'd say you would have a decent chance in lane, maybe not dominate but a more even lane. And now runes, if you had full ad runes, or maybe ad and armor, or ad and armor pen, then no, but if you had some magic resist blues, then I'd say you have a decent chance. Sorry if I'm sounding condescending, but I see this quite often, people are losing, but they are still just following a set build rather than adjusting to their lane opponent. I also don't play much darius, but I have fought my fair share of Annie players, and sometimes you have to sacrifice some damage to do well in lane.

It is actually fairly simple to lane vs. Annie as Darius. AAs are her only safe harass. Her Q and W both just barely outrange your Q. Take the block+unyielding masteries, and a Doran's Shield. That cancels out a lot of her AA damage, removing her safe harass.

Annie can only stun every 4 spells. and if she holds onto her stun, she can only farm with AAs (which is kinda hard when she has no AD and has a very slow AA animation.) So, if she wants to sit on her stun, shove the wave with Q, watch as she loses farm under tower. If she uses her spells to farm, wait until after she uses her passive proc, then go aggressive. You had MS quints and ghost, so you could easily close the gap to pull range. Annie pretty-much HAS to blow flash if you pull when she doesn't have stun ready, and ghost has a shorter CD than flash. Even if she flashed, if you got your W off, you could probably chase her down. Annie never built any HP even, she was so very killable.

Hexdrinker would probably been a better buy than Hydra, and mercs better than Ninja-tabi. The mercs not only had MR, but would reduce the stun duration.
